CT in appendicitis.

Diagn Interv Radiol. 2008 Mar;14(1):19-25

Authors: Chalazonitis AN, Tzovara I, Sammouti E, Ptohis N, Sotiropoulou E, Protoppapa E, Nikolaou V, Ghiatas AA

Appendicitis is the most common abdominal emergency occurring in 7%-12% of the population. The aim of this article was to pictorially present the spectrum of appendix and acute appendicitis appearances on computed tomography (CT). The various appearances on CT of the normal appendix are shown as well as the CT criteria for the differentiation of perforated and non-perforated appendicitis.
